Waymo has temporarily paused its autonomous taxi operations in five U.S. cities after vehicles drove into flooded roads during recent severe weather. The company cited “an abundance of caution” for the expanded halt, which affects select service areas and highlights ongoing challenges in deploying self-driving technology under adverse conditions.

Waymo, the autonomous vehicle subsidiary of Alphabet Inc., recently expanded a temporary pause on its robotaxi services across five U.S. cities. The decision followed incidents in which Waymo vehicles entered flooded roadways, prompting safety concerns. A Waymo spokesperson stated the pause was implemented “out of an abundance of caution,” without providing a specific timeline for resumption or detailing the precise locations affected. The company operates paid robotaxi services in several metropolitan areas, including Phoenix, San Francisco, and Los Angeles, though the exact cities in the pause have not been officially confirmed by Waymo beyond the spokesperson’s statement. The pause comes as parts of the United States have experienced heavy rainfall and flash flooding in recent weeks. Waymo’s autonomous driving system relies on sensors and cameras to navigate, but standing water can obscure road markings and reduce sensor performance. The company has previously halted operations in specific areas during extreme weather events, including heavy snow and fog. This broader pause suggests that Waymo may be reevaluating its operational parameters to avoid similar incidents in the future. No injuries or damages have been reported from the flooded-road events, according to the company.

Key takeaways from the announcement include the persistent sensitivity of autonomous driving systems to unpredictable environmental factors. While Waymo has generally maintained a strong safety record, the flood-related incidents underscore that self-driving technology may still struggle with hazards such as submerged roads, which are common in regions prone to heavy rain. The pause could affect Waymo’s ability to maintain a seamless service in those five cities, potentially reducing revenue from those markets during the suspension period. For the broader autonomous vehicle industry, the move reinforces the importance of robust weather-handling capabilities. Competitors, including Cruise (owned by General Motors) and Amazon’s Zoox, have also faced operational setbacks due to weather and regulatory scrutiny. Waymo’s cautious approach may set a industry precedent for when to suspend operations, though it could also delay the rollout of services in other flood-prone areas. Investors and analysts may view the temporary halt as a reminder of the technical hurdles that remain before fully driverless fleets can operate under all conditions.

From an investment perspective, Waymo is not a publicly traded entity, but its performance directly affects Alphabet’s “Other Bets” segment, which includes the autonomous driving division. Any prolonged suspension could modestly reduce the segment’s revenue growth expectations, though Alphabet’s core advertising business remains the dominant driver of earnings. The pause may also influence valuations of autonomous vehicle technology suppliers and partners that rely on Waymo’s operational data. Looking ahead, Waymo could use this experience to improve its mapping and sensor algorithms for water detection, potentially strengthening its competitive position over the long term. However, regulators in affected cities may scrutinize the incidents, possibly leading to new reporting requirements for autonomous vehicle malfunctions during extreme weather. The broader market for self-driving mobility solutions is still developing, and temporary pauses like this one are likely part of the learning curve. Investors should weigh the cautious, safety-first approach against the potential for slower scaling.
